Ionization in the gas phase with fast atom bombardment. Formation of molecular ions
1986
Abstract When a vaporized organic sample is introduced into a mass spectrometer operating in the FAB mode, molecular cations are produced. The abundance of ions is very dependent on the energy of the atoms in the beam. The extent of fragmentation varies with the gas employed in the beam and shows variations similar to those observed under charge-transfer ionization conditions.
